How was Napoleon treated while exiled in Elba?
Answer:
Napoleon was allowed to retain his title of Emperor and was given sovereignty over Elba. His wife Marie Louise was given the Duchies of Parma, Placentia and Guastalla. Napoleon was to receive an income of 2 million francs a year, and members of the Bonaparte family were promised pensions.

The Embargo Act of 1807 was an attempt by President Thomas Jefferson and the U.S. Congress to prohibit American ships from trading in foreign ports. It was intended to punish Britain and France for interfering with American trade while the two major European powers were at war with each other.

What is the Marshall Plan aid?The Marshall Plan aid was an American initiative enacted in 1948 to provide foreign aid to Western Europe. The United States transferred $13.3 billion in economic recovery programs to Western European economies after the end of World War II.
Replacing an earlier proposal for a Morgenthau Plan, it operated for four years beginning on April 3, 1948. The goals of the United States were to rebuild war-torn regions, remove trade barriers, modernize industry, improve European prosperity and prevent the spread of communism.
The Marshall Plan proposed the reduction of interstate barriers and the economic integration of the European Continent while also encouraging an increase in productivity as well as the adoption of modern business procedures.

When the white settlers started to head westward, they encountered the Native American territories. These territories were traditional hunting grounds and sacred places for the native population. Despite the significance of these lands to the native people, the Americans wanted to claim the lands for themselves under the idea of 'Manifest Destiny'.
The Native Americans were forced to leave their lands to relocation camps and were denied certain rights by the Americans. In some cases, battles were fought as a result of America's westward expansion. Regardless of their efforts, the natives lost their independence and a part of their culture as a result of the lost land. Ultimately, the Native Americans were negatively impacted by the expansion since they lost their identity, land, and way of life.

Sun Yat-sen was the leading figure in the national struggle of the people of China. The popular democratic revolution of 1911 was led by him and his party, Tung Meng-hui. This revolution led to the overthrow of Manchu rule in China (The Quing dynasty was the last imperial dynasty in China and ruled from 1636 until the overthrow in 1912) and the establishment of the Republican form of government.
